HW feature 2 register
RXQCNT | Number of MTL Receive Queues This field indicates the number of MTL Receive queues: … 0 (B_0x0): 1 MTL Rx queue 1 (B_0x1): 2 MTL Rx queues 7 (B_0x7): 8 MTL Rx |
TXQCNT | Number of MTL Transmit Queues This field indicates the number of MTL Transmit queues: … 0 (B_0x0): 1 MTL Tx queue 1 (B_0x1): 2 MTL Tx queues 7 (B_0x7): 8 MTL Tx |
RXCHCNT | Number of DMA Receive Channels This field indicates the number of DMA Receive channels: … 0 (B_0x0): 1 DMA Rx Channel 1 (B_0x1): 2 DMA Rx Channels 7 (B_0x7): 8 DMA Rx |
RDCSZ | Rx DMA Descriptor Cache Size in terms of 16-byte descriptors 0 (B_0x0): Cache not configured 1 (B_0x1): Four 16-byte descriptors 2 (B_0x2): Eight 16-byte descriptors 3 (B_0x3): Sixteen 16-byte descriptors |
TXCHCNT | Number of DMA Transmit Channels This field indicates the number of DMA Transmit channels: … 0 (B_0x0): 1 DMA Tx Channel 1 (B_0x1): 2 DMA Tx Channels 7 (B_0x7): 8 DMA Tx |
TDCSZ | Tx DMA Descriptor Cache Size in terms of 16-byte descriptors 0 (B_0x0): Cache not configured 1 (B_0x1): Four 16-byte descriptors 2 (B_0x2): Eight 16-byte descriptors 3 (B_0x3): Sixteen 16-byte descriptors |
PPSOUTNUM | Number of PPS Outputs This field indicates the number of PPS outputs: 101 to 111: Reserved, must not be used 0 (B_0x0): No PPS output 1 (B_0x1): 1 PPS output 2 (B_0x2): 2 PPS outputs 3 (B_0x3): 3 PPS outputs 4 (B_0x4): 4 PPS outputs |
AUXSNAPNUM | Number of Auxiliary Snapshot Inputs This field indicates the number of auxiliary snapshot inputs: 101 to 111: Reserved, must not be used 0 (B_0x0): No auxiliary input 1 (B_0x1): 1 auxiliary input 2 (B_0x2): 2 auxiliary inputs 3 (B_0x3): 3 auxiliary inputs 4 (B_0x4): 4 auxiliary inputs |
